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: (1) Elderly patients (85 years old = 65 years old) with ASA grading: I-III; (2) Unilateral hip fracture (resting/active) VAS score = 4; (3) Able to coordinate and correctly understand Chinese, and express willingness to patients; (4) Agree to the experimental plan and sign an informed consent form.
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: (1) The drugs used in the study, such as local anesthetics, opioid drugs, and other allergies; (2) There is infection, bleeding, etc. at the site of nerve block puncture; (3) History of drug abuse: Long term use of opioids (daily or almost daily use of opioids>3 months); (4) Abnormal coagulation function (PT, APTT exceeding normal values, INR<=1.4), platelet count<80 × 109/L), patients with possible abnormal platelet function; (5) Participate in other studies within three months
Design outcomes
Primary
| Measure | Time frame |
|---|---|
| quality of recovery-15 score; | — |
Secondary
| Measure | Time frame |
|---|---|
| Dosage of morphine within 24 h after surgery;Dosage of morphine within 24 h after surgery;Postoperative Visual Analogue Scale Score at rest;Postoperative Visual Analogue Scale Score at motion;Times of sleep interruption due to pain on the night of surgery;Time until the first walkout of bed after surgery;Time to hospital discharge;postoperative adverse events;The incidence of chronic pain at 3 months after surgery; Record the local anesthetic blood concentration at each time point after block; | — |
